It has been almost 15 years since the duo Andy Cato and Tom Findlay, two Cambridge boys, founded Groove Armada. This famous electronic music band toured many times over the world. Primarily based in London, they continue to produce and record music as well as djing in London nightclubs and Music Festivals.

Clippy Way: Star Guitar

The Chemical Brothers are big men in music. Even compared with Daft Punk. For their single "Star Guitar", which sample the title of David Bowie "Starman", they asked Michel Gondry to do the clip. Michel has worked, among others, with Daft Punk, Bjork, Paul McCartney, Lenny Kravitz and Kanye West.

The clip traces the path of a train by a passenger window. What makes this video attractive is that every element appears in sync with the music. Every sound from the track is illustrated by an element in the landscape. The more the song is becoming elaborate, the more the landscape become complex.
